The irish compendium : or, rudiments of honour. Containing the descents, Marriages, Issue, titles, Posts and seats of all the nobility of Ireland. With their arms, crests, Supporters, Motto's, and parliament robes, exactly engrav'd on eighty copper-plates. Also a supplement, shewing the Antiquity, Dignity, and use of armories, with above Nine hundred Examples, Engrav'd and Explain'd, for the better attaining a perfect Knowledge in the Noble Science of Heraldry. Together with The Atchievments and Regalia made Use of at funeral solemnities, and an account of the office and Dignity of an herald. The fourth edition, corrected and enlarged to the year 1745.
